CHURCH FENTON WW2 WAR MEMORIAL

          __________________________________________________________________________________________

    SERJEANT GEORGE WILLIAM CRAFT           

 

SERVICE NUMBER: 526861. UNIT/REGIMENT: 15th 7 Squadron Royal Air Force.

BORN: Barkston Ash March 1917. GAVE HIS LIFE: 27/04/1942. AGED: 25.

CEMETERY: Runnymead Memorial. PANEL: 80.

LOCAL MEMORIAL: Kirk Fenton Church.

CWGC States :

"Son of Amy Craft and stepson of John Daniel, of Church Fenton, Yorkshire."

               GUNNER WILFRED FOSTER DARLEY             

 

SERVICE NUMBER: 1802143.

UNIT/REGIMENT: 5th Bn Royal Northumberland Fusiliers(Searchlight Battery)

GAVE HIS LIFE: 09/06/1944. AGED: 35.

CEMETERY: Kirk Fenton Churchyard

LOCAL MEMORIAL: Kirk Fenton Church.

CWGC States:

 "Son of John William and Rebecca Darley.

 Husband of Daisy Smith Darley, of Ryther."

FLYING OFFICER KENNETH MONS LIDDLE            

 

SERVICE NUMBER: 149353. UNIT: 423 Squadron Royal Air Force Volunteer Service.

BORN: Felling Gateshead Co Durham. GAVE HIS LIFE: 06/09/1944.  AGED: 25.

CEMETERY: Runnymead Memorial.  PANEL:  207.

LOCAL MEMORIAL: Kirk Fenton Church.

CWGC States:

 "Son of Joseph and Rosamond Jane Liddle, of Church Fenton, Yorkshire."

               GUNNER ARTHUR THOMPSON           

 

SERVICE NUMBER: 856996. REGIMENT:  3rd Field Regiment  Royal Artillery

GAVE HIS LIFE: 17/06/1942. AGED: 26.

CEMETERY: Alamein Memorial Egypt. PANEL: 38.

LOCAL MEMORIAL: Kirk Fenton Church.

CWGC States:

"Son of Stephen and Ruth Thompson, of Church Fenton, Yorkshire."

 

Arthur was the son of Stephen Thompson and Ruth Smith Born Newton Kyme Tadcaster 1888 they married in December 1908.

SERJEANT FLIGHT ENGINEER ERIC FRANK VEVERS           

 

SERVICE NUMBER: 1814586.

UNIT:  467 Squadron Royal Air Force Volunteer Reserve.

GAVE HIS LIFE: 11/11/1944. AGED: 19.

CEMETERY: Becklingen  War Cemetery Germany  GRAVE/PANEL: 

LOCAL MEMORIAL: Kirk Fenton Church.

CWGC States:

 "Son of Arthur Robert and Mabel Vevers, of Church Fenton, Yorkshire."

SERJEANT KENNETH FRANCIS CADD      

 

SERVICE NUMBER: 415114. UNIT:  Royal Australian Air Force.

BORN: Kellerberrin Western Australia. GAVE HIS LIFE: 24/09/1942.  AGED: 21.

CEMETERY:  Leconfield St Catherine Churchyard. GRAVE:  2. Row: A.

LOCAL MEMORIAL: NONE

     

CWGC States:

"Son of George and Alice Rebecca Cadd, of Byford, Western Australia."

 

Kenneth crashed two miles north of Church Fenton.
